John Bingen, 76, a lifetime resident of Marshfield who operated a tavern here for many years, died at 7:50 a.m. today at St. Joseph's Hospital of complications following a stroke. His residence was at 407 S. Maple Ave.
Services have been arranged for 10 o'clock Friday morning at the Hansen Funeral Chapel, with the Rev. L. H. Timmerman officiating. Burial will follow in Hillside cemetery.
Friends may pay their respects at the funeral home beginning this evening. A general rosary will be said there at 8 o'clock Thursday night.
Mr. Bingen, who was born in Marshfield July 28, 1880, served as alderman on the city council for several terms and was a past president of the local units of the Eagles and Modern Woodman of America. He was employed by Noll Hardware for 27 years before going into the tavern business. He retired about four years ago.
He was married here June 18, 1906 to Caroline Dix, who died March 28, 1956. His parents, Mr. and Mrs. Peter Bingen, five sisters and a son also preceded him in death,
Survivors are two children, Robert Orville Bingen, Eau Claire, and Mrs. Oliver (Enid) Blecken, Webster City, Iowa; one brother, Peter Bingen, Marshfield, and six grandchildren.

Marshfield (Wisconsin) News-Herald, Wednesday, July 10, 1957
